Altman: Independence

Helen AltmanIndependence The MAC, Dallas, TexasJanuary 12 – February 23, 2019 The MAC is pleased to announce its inaugural exhibition, Independence, in the organization’s newly renovated exhibition space at 1503 S Ervay St in the Cedars neighborhood. Independence runs...